The Role of an ICT Business Analyst

An ICT Business Analyst describes understanding organizational needs, analyzing business processes, and proposing technology-based solutions based on organizational goals. This role demands considerable technical expertise, analytical thinking, and highly developed communication skills. The analyst usually collects requirements, designs changes to systems, and supports the introduction of new technologies by working with members of stakeholders.

What is the ICT Business Analyst Skill Assessment?

ICT Business Analyst Skill Assessment is the meaning attached to any formal evaluation of one's credentials performed by bodies like ACS or similar professional institutions; In simple words, it assesses if your qualifications and work experience meet the standards set for that occupation in Australia. 

Generally, the assessment focuses on providing an RPL (Recognition of Prior Learning) Report, as your qualification did not directly refer to ICT, or perhaps you are coming from a non-accredited setting. This report includes a detailed representation of work experience, project-related activities on the ground, and what you have evidence on the field. This, therefore, aids the assessors in understanding the capabilities that you have.
